Secret #1: Fancy Screens Are a Total Budget Drain

Here is a shocker: your residents and guests don’t care about the 22-inch 4K touchscreen on the treadmill. Why? Because they already have an iPhone, an iPad, or a Samsung Galaxy that they know how to use perfectly.

Many big-name brands charge an extra $2,000 to $4,000 per machine just for integrated screens. Those screens eventually lag, the software becomes obsolete, and if they break, your entire machine is out of commission!

THE MOVE: Invest in high-quality, durable commercial gym equipment with simple, reliable consoles. Provide universal tablet holders instead! Your users get to watch their own shows, and you save thousands that can be spent on things people actually want: like a heavy-duty power rack or a wider selection of weights.

Secret #2: The "Residential Plus" Trap

If you’re building a property amenity, you might be tempted to buy high-end home gym equipment to save some cash. Don’t do it! There is a massive difference between a treadmill used by a family of four and a treadmill used in a 200-unit apartment building.

Residential gear is designed for about 1–2 hours of use per day. Commercial gym equipment is built to run for 12+ hours straight. If you put residential gear in a commercial space, your warranty will be voided the second it’s installed, and the motor will burn out before the first year is up.

When we talk about fitness equipment for properties, we’re talking about reinforced steel, industrial-grade cables, and motors that can handle the heat. It’s better to have five pieces of true commercial gear than ten pieces of "prosumer" gear that are always "Out of Order."

Secret #3: Layout Is More Important Than the Equipment Itself

Experts often try to sell you as many machines as possible to fill the floor. But a crowded gym is a dangerous and frustrating gym!

People need space to move. If someone is using a lat pulldown machine, they shouldn't be bumping elbows with someone doing bicep curls.

The Golden Rule of Spacing:

  • Cardio: 3 feet between machines for airflow and safety.
  • Strength Machines: 3-4 feet of clearance.
  • Power Racks/Squat Racks: Ensure there is a 5-foot "safety zone" behind the lifter.

Proper rubber gym flooring is also a "secret" weapon. It protects your subfloor, dampens noise (essential for apartments!), and defines workout zones. Don't skimp on the rubber!

Secret #5: Maintenance is a Relationship, Not a Chore

Most equipment companies want to sell you the gear and never hear from you again. But in a commercial setting, things happen. A cable gets frayed. A belt needs tensioning. A pin goes missing.

The "secret" that saves you thousands in the long run is having a maintenance schedule from Day 1.

  1. Daily: Wipe down with non-corrosive cleaner.
  2. Weekly: Check for loose bolts and cable tension.
  3. Monthly: Lubricate guide rods and check upholstery.

If you stay on top of the small stuff, you won't have to replace a $5,000 machine because of a $50 part failure. We always recommend keeping a few safety accessories and spare parts on hand to keep the gym running smoothly without downtime.

Secret #6: The "Community" Factor

Why do people love going to certain gyms? It’s not just the garage gym equipment or the fancy lights. It’s the vibe.

In a property amenity, you are building a community. If your gym is cramped, dark, and filled with broken machines, people will stay in their apartments. If it’s bright, well-organized, and stocked with cross-training gear like kettlebells and slam balls, it becomes a social hub.
